您的位置:

js设置class高度(js设置元素宽度和高度)

js设置class高度(js设置元素宽度和高度)

更新:

本文目录一览:

javascript如何获取div的class中设置的宽高度?

javascript获取div的class中设置的宽高度:

高度(offsetHeight):

headtitle用js获取div的高度/title/head

style  type="text/css"

#box{border:1px solid #ff0000;width:200px; }

/style

script language="javascript"

function jj(){

var pp=document.getElementById("box").offsetHeight;

alert(pp);

}

/script

body

div id="box"

p段落内容...../pp段落内容...../p

input type="button" onclick="jj();" value="click"

/div

/body

宽度(offsetWidth):

headtitle用js获取div的高度/title/head

style  type="text/css"

#box{border:1px solid #ff0000;width:200px; }

/style

script language="javascript"

function jj(){

var pp=document.getElementById("box").offsetWidth;

alert(pp);

}

/script

body

div id="box"

p段落内容...../pp段落内容...../p

input type="button" onclick="jj();" value="click"

/div

/body

JS能否获取动态class的宽度并赋值给高度,目的是实现响应式正方形,附HTML和CSS

你这样的写的话 不先赋值给thumbnail统一的高度的话恐怕页面会显得参差不齐而不是你想的4块模块平均撑开页面,还有你是把图片写进div你当背景,那就不需要js来处理这个问题。

style

#thumbnailbox{position: absolute;left:0;top:0;width:100%;height:100%;}

#thumbnailbox a{width:50%;height:50%;display:block;position:absolute;left:0;top:0;}

#thumbnailbox a.bg1{background:url(../images/1.jpg) 50% 50% no-repeat;}

#thumbnailbox a.bg2{left:50%;background:url(../images/2.jpg) 50% 50% no-repeat;}

#thumbnailbox a.bg3{top:50%;background:url(../images/3.jpg) 50% 50% no-repeat;}

#thumbnailbox a.bg4{left:50%;top:50%;background:url(../images/4.jpg) 50% 50% no-repeat;}

/style

div id="thumbnailbox"

a href="post_1.html" title="缩略图1" class="thumbnail bg1"/a

a href="post_1.html" title="缩略图1" class="thumbnail bg2"/a

a href="post_1.html" title="缩略图1" class="thumbnail bg3"/a

a href="post_1.html" title="缩略图1" class="thumbnail bg4"/a

/div

怎么设置div的class高度等于另一个div的id的高度一样

 这个只能用js来控制:

 获取id为hidden元素的高度

 var height = document.getElementById("hidden").offsetHeight;

 把获取到的高度设置给class类名为zuobian的元素

 document.getElementsByClassName("zuobian ")[0].style.height = height + 'px';

js设置class高度(js设置元素宽度和高度)

本文目录一览: 1、javascript如何获取div的class中设置的宽高度? 2、JS能否获取动态class的宽度并赋值给高度,目的是实现响应式正方形,附HTML和CSS 3、怎么设置div的c

2023-12-08
js设置canvas宽度,canvas 自适应宽度高度

2022-11-23
js高级程序设计笔记14(js高级程序设计笔记14页)

本文目录一览: 1、JavaScript高级程序设计 该怎么看 2、JavaScript学习笔记之数组基本操作示例 3、JS中有关sort以及return的问题 JavaScript高级程序设计 该怎

2023-12-08
如何设置元素宽度?

2023-05-12
js动态获得网页的高度(js动态获得网页的高度怎么设置)

本文目录一览: 1、js获取各种高度 2、如何用JS动态获取浏览器的宽高 3、JS 获取当前浏览器宽高 js获取各种高度 先来一个浏览器窗口大小改变的事件,用来查看浏览器窗口的大小被改变可以触发一些函

2023-12-08
设置input的高度和宽度

2023-05-21
如何设置元素的最小高度

2023-05-12
详解JS进度条

2023-05-18
js获取clonenode(Js获取元素高度)

本文目录一览: 1、2019-11-24-JS中cloneNode()与cloneNode(true)之间区别 2、JS的获取一个DOM对象怎么才能复制它 3、js 的clonenode怎么用 4、j

2023-12-08
详解el-input设置宽度

2023-05-17
js找那个canvas超出高度如何自动滚动渲染,js获取页面

2022-11-23
如何设置HTML元素的宽度属性?

2023-05-12
js控制网页下拉框高度代码,html下拉框宽度

本文目录一览: 1、javascript 解决下拉框高度问题 2、js怎么样控制打开网页窗口的大小 3、如何让JS做的下拉菜单浮在最上层 4、请问用js如何控制下拉框呢? 5、如何控制select下拉

2023-12-08
js设置盒子样式,js设置盒子样式不变

2022-11-24
js设置网页缩放,html网页缩放比例设置

2022-11-24
js取消样式设置,js取消样式设置快捷键

2022-11-25
几行js代码实现自适应,js宽度自适应

本文目录一览: 1、如何进行自适应网页设计 2、JS实现iframe高度自适应的问题 3、如何用JS控制网页字体大小,使其能够自适应屏幕大小 4、Js动态设置rem来实现移动端字体的自适应代码 5、.

2023-12-08
js获取classname后修改属性(js根据classna

本文目录一览: 1、js 怎么通过class改变样式 2、js和jq怎么修改className然后怎么能对其className操作 3、js获取ClassName后,怎样设置元素宽度 4、现在自学Ja

2023-12-08
js进度条代码怎么写(js做进度条)

本文目录一览: 1、JS网页播放器的进度条究竟怎么做 高分求原理及代码 100分 2、js加载图片进度条应该怎么写 3、JS做的进度条,如何做的? 4、使用jquery.form.js实现文件上传及进

2023-12-08
js批量设置元素的样式,js设置样式有几种方式

2023-01-06